Dead like Me: Life After Death is a 2009 American fantasy comedy-drama film directed by Stephen Herek and written by John Masius and Stephen Godchaux, based on the short-lived 2003 television series Dead Like Me created by Bryan Fuller. Laura Harris, who played Daisy Adair in the series, was unavailable to return to the role and was replaced by Sarah Wynter. Mandy Patinkin also did not appear. The film was released on DVD on February 17, 2009, one month after its debut on Canada's Super Channel.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
